How it all started
It was many years ago I originally considered writing some stories. Nobody had heard of Coronavirus and everyone could travel further than their front door or patio!
​
I was a recent Dad and sat on a train heading to a London meeting. I recall saying to myself, "it's a dog's life", in reference to the 16th Century lives for our furry friends of today. I had been squashed into a chair, far too small for my 6ft frame and mused that you probably cannot transport animals like this these days. Should it be "it's a Dad's life" I thought to myself!
​
From then on, I stored a few funny stories in the memory banks for the right time.
Then Covid hit...
​
The Dad Files was born...
